A robot dog named Chappie, stands in a puddle on September 13, 2023 at Barksdale Air Force Base, Louisiana. Master Sgt. Dominic Garcia, the emergency management flight chief from the 2nd Civil Engineer Squadron, developed the idea and used innovative Air Force Programs, awards and grants to build the robot dogs. (U.S. Air Force photo by Airman Rhea Beil)
